About the company
Mondee Holdings, Inc. operates as a specialized firm providing innovative travel technology, services, and content within both the recreational and corporate travel markets. The company supplies a sophisticated technology platform, utilizing software-as-a-service (SaaS), mobile applications, and cloud-based solutions, to its global clientele.

Mondee said Q2 showed better profitability and mix, but growth was still constrained by working capital limits and a softer travel market, with refinancing expected to unlock more momentum.· August 14, 2024
- Net revenue rose 3% to $58 million, adjusted EBITDA increased 38% to $6.1 million, and adjusted EBITDA margin improved to 10.5%.
- Gross bookings were $678 million, flat year over year, as transaction growth was offset by lower average transaction values in lower-priced international markets.
- Take rate improved 20 bps to 8.6%, helped by higher-margin hotel and package products and a non-air mix that rose to 47% from 42% a year ago.
- Management said refinancing should restore credit limits and working capital, which had constrained Fintech revenue and some growth opportunities in Q2 and Q3.
- Full-year 2024 guidance was cut to net revenue of $240 million to $250 million and adjusted EBITDA of $25 million to $30 million, with roughly half of the revision tied to lower Fintech revenue and working-capital restrictions.
Q2 net revenue was $58 million, up 3% year over year, or up 11.5% after adjusting for acquisitions and divestitures. Gross bookings were $678 million, flat year over year. Adjusted EBITDA increased 38% to $6.1 million from $4.4 million, and adjusted EBITDA margin expanded to 10.5% from 7.8%. Take rate improved 20 bps to 8.6%. On a GAAP basis, net loss was $25.5 million, including $19.1 million of non-cash and/or non-recurring items. Cash and cash equivalents were $32 million and total debt was $169 million at quarter end, versus $36 million and $162 million at the end of December 2023. Operating cash flow was negative $7.6 million in Q2 versus negative $2.4 million in Q2 2023; year to date, operating cash flow was positive $11.1 million and free cash flow was positive $3.3 million. For full-year 2024, management now expects net revenue of $240 million to $250 million and adjusted EBITDA of $25 million to $30 million.
Prasad Gundumogula framed the quarter as evidence that Mondee’s mix shift and platform strategy are working, pointing to higher take rate, stronger transactions, and improved adjusted EBITDA. He emphasized that the refinancing gives the company longer-dated capital structure flexibility and should support long-term growth, profitability, and free cash flow. His tone was constructive and confident, especially around AI-led automation, international expansion, and non-air growth.
Jesus Portillo focused on the financial drivers behind the quarter: gross bookings held at $678 million, net revenue reached $58 million, and adjusted EBITDA rose to $6.1 million with margin at 10.5%. He said sales and marketing expense fell 5% in absolute terms and improved to 65% of net revenue from 71%, aided by AI-driven revenue-management optimization and lower B2C performance marketing. He also explained that cash of $32 million, debt of $169 million, negative Q2 operating cash flow of $7.6 million, and working-capital usage tied to Fintech partner credit-limit reductions made the refinancing important; the new financing is expected to extend the term loan to June 30, 2028 and preferred equity to December 31, 2028, subject to a $15 million letter of credit.
Analysts pressed management on how much working capital the refinancing would free up and where it would be deployed; management said about $20 million in total working capital support was expected, with priority going to Fintech products because they carry the highest take rate. Questions also focused on hotel-only and non-air penetration, where management said direct hotel connections and packaging expertise are improving hotel take rates, including an increase of over 50% in North America hotel take rate so far this year. On AI, management said Abhi is generating traction but still represents less than 2% of the business, while Infinity is being rolled out function by function and has already helped reduce sales and marketing expense.
The positive case is that Mondee is increasing transactions, improving mix, and lifting margins even in a softer travel environment. Management believes refinancing will unlock working capital, restore Fintech revenue, and allow the company to attach more higher-take-rate products and AI-driven efficiencies over the next few quarters.
The main risks are continued softness in travel demand, lower airfares and lodging rates, and working-capital constraints that already held back growth in Q2 and are expected to affect most of Q3. Management also acknowledged that average transaction values remain pressured by international mix and that the updated full-year guide is lower because of delayed refinancing and reduced Fintech utilization.
